Influence of Sleep on Metabolism



When it comes to weight reduction, comprehending the impact of sleep on metabolic rate is vital. Sleep plays a significant function in regulating your body's metabolic rate, which is the process of converting food right into power. During rest, your body deals with fixing tissues, manufacturing hormones, and managing numerous physical functions. Absence of sleep can interfere with these processes, leading to inequalities in metabolic rate.

Study has shown that insufficient sleep can impact your metabolic process by changing hormone degrees connected to appetite and appetite. Specifically, inadequate sleep can lead to a boost in ghrelin, a hormonal agent that boosts hunger, and a decline in leptin, a hormonal agent that suppresses cravings. This hormone discrepancy can result in overindulging and desires for high-calorie foods, which can undermine your weight loss objectives.

To enhance your metabolic rate and support your weight management journey, prioritize obtaining sufficient high quality rest each night. Duty of Sleep in Hormonal Agent Regulation



As you delve much deeper into the connection in between rest and weight-loss, it comes to be apparent that the duty of sleep in hormone policy is a crucial variable to take into consideration. Sleep plays a crucial duty in the policy of numerous hormones that affect cravings and metabolic rate. One essential hormonal agent influenced by rest is leptin, which aids manage power balance by preventing hunger. Lack of rest can lead to reduced levels of leptin, making you really feel hungrier and potentially bring about over-eating.

Furthermore, rest deprivation can interrupt the production of ghrelin, another hormonal agent that boosts appetite. When ghrelin degrees are elevated as a result of bad rest, you might experience more powerful desires for high-calorie foods.


In addition, not enough sleep can impact insulin level of sensitivity, which is vital for managing blood sugar degrees. Poor rest behaviors can bring about insulin resistance, enhancing the threat of weight gain and type 2 diabetes.

Impact of Sleep on Food Cravings



Rest plays a significant duty in influencing your food cravings. When you do not obtain enough sleep, your body experiences disturbances in the hormonal agents that manage appetite and fullness. This discrepancy can cause a rise in ghrelin, the hormonal agent that boosts cravings, while decreasing leptin, the hormonal agent that indicates fullness. Because of this, you may find yourself yearning high-calorie and sugary foods to give a quick power increase.

Additionally, lack of rest can impact the mind's reward centers, making junk foods a lot more enticing and tougher to stand up to.
